abclinuxu.cz AbcLinuxu.cz itbiz.cz ITBiz.cz HDmag.cz HDmag.cz abcprace.cz AbcPráce.cz
AbcLinuxu hledá autory!
Inzerujte na AbcPráce.cz od 950 Kč
Rozšířené hledání
×
    včera 00:22 | Nová verze

    Byla vydána verze 1.96.0 programovacího jazyka Rust (Wikipedie). Podrobnosti v poznámkách k vydání. Vyzkoušet Rust lze například na stránce Rust by Example.

    Ladislav Hagara | Komentářů: 0
    28.5. 20:33 | IT novinky

    Společnosti IBM a Red Hat představily Project Lightwell s investicí 5 miliard dolarů. Jedná se o důvěryhodné clearingové centrum pro bezpečnost open source softwaru a zabezpečení dodavatelských řetězců s novým AI modelem a globální skupinou více než 20 000 softwarových inženýrů. Služby centra budou dostupné prostřednictvím komerčních předplatných. Project Lightwell staví na iniciativách jako Anthropic Glasswing nebo OpenAI Trust Access for Cyber.

    Ladislav Hagara | Komentářů: 1
    28.5. 18:22 | Nová verze

    Open source 3D herní a simulační engine Open 3D Engine (O3DE) byl vydán v nové verzi 26.05. Podrobný přehled novinek v poznámkách k vydání.

    Ladislav Hagara | Komentářů: 0
    28.5. 11:44 | IT novinky

    Český stát by v budoucnu mohl provozovat vlastní alternativu ke komunikačním aplikacím typu WhatsApp, Signal, Telegram, Facebook Messenger a podobně. Cílem je zajistit bezpečnou datovou komunikaci pro stát a jeho důležité subjekty, jako jsou bezpečnostní složky, ministerstva a další organizace.

    Ladislav Hagara | Komentářů: 24
    28.5. 11:22 | Pozvánky

    Už za týden, ve čtvrtek 4. června, se v Národní technické knihovně v pražských Dejvicích uskuteční další konference věnovaná tématům spojeným s IPv6 - Den IPv6. Program akce a registrační formulář jsou k dispozici na webu akce. Kapacita konference je omezená, proto organizátoři doporučují, aby se vážní zájemci přihlásili včas (k dnešnímu dni zbývá přibližně 30 volných míst). Konferenci Den IPv6 2026 organizují i letos společně sdružení CESNET, CZ.NIC a NIX.CZ.

    VSladek | Komentářů: 1
    28.5. 05:22 | IT novinky

    Zařízení Steam Deck OLED bylo znovu naskladněno, ale vlivem rostoucích cen pamětí a úložišť má novou, vyšší cenovku. Steam Deck OLED 512 GB stojí nově 779 EUR (stál 569 EUR) a Steam Deck OLED 1 TB stojí 919 EUR (stál 679 EUR). Samotné zařízení se nijak nezměnilo a nové ceny tedy pouze odráží aktuální náklady na komponenty a další globální logistické výzvy, se kterými se potýká celá branže.

    Ladislav Hagara | Komentářů: 0
    27.5. 22:22 | IT novinky

    Český telekomunikační úřad zahajuje novou etapu využívání vysokofrekvenčního rádiového spektra v pásmu 26 GHz. Toto pásmo bude od 1. 7. 2026 otevřeno pro provoz moderních bezdrátových sítí, zejména sítí páté generace (5G), pevných bezdrátových přístupových sítí (FWA) a lokálních či průmyslových sítí určených například pro výrobní areály, logistická centra nebo technologické kampusy. Současně s otevřením pásma 26 GHz přistoupil ČTÚ ke zpřístupnění informací o využívání rádiových kmitočtů v tomto pásmu.

    Ladislav Hagara | Komentářů: 9
    27.5. 22:11 | IT novinky

    Logitech představil myš Signature Comfort Plus M850 L s polstrovanou opěrkou dlaně pro větší pohodlí a sadu s touto myší a klávesnicí s integrovanou opěrkou dlaní Signature Comfort Plus Combo MK880.

    Ladislav Hagara | Komentářů: 1
    27.5. 16:33 | IT novinky

    Gaël Duval se rozepsal o novinkách a plánech Murena a /e/OS. Počet uživatelů telefonů Murena a mobilního operačního systému /e/OS bez aplikací a služeb od Googlu se blíží 100 000. Ambicí je, aby se /e/OS stal třetí mobilní platformou v Evropě i na světě, s potenciálem dostat se i na PC. Blíží se vydání nové verze 4 s funkcemi zálohování a obnova, import e-mailů z Gmailu a rozpoznávání hlasu. Murena Workspace přinese videohovory, elektronický podpis a správu zařízení (MDM).

    Ladislav Hagara | Komentářů: 4
    27.5. 15:22 | Komunita

    Dnes a zítra probíhá Ubuntu Summit 26.04. Na programu je řada zajímavých přednášek. Sledovat je lze na YouTube. Úvodní slovo měli Mark Shuttleworth a Jon Seager.

    Ladislav Hagara | Komentářů: 1
    Které desktopové prostředí na Linuxu používáte?
     (12%)
     (8%)
     (2%)
     (15%)
     (31%)
     (4%)
     (6%)
     (3%)
     (16%)
     (26%)
    Celkem 1757 hlasů
     Komentářů: 30, poslední 3.4. 20:20
    Rozcestník


    S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web

    Mezinárodní konsorcium W3C (World Wide Web Consortium) vydalo verzi 1.0 základní specifikace WebAssembly a po HTML, CSS a JavaScriptu prohlásilo WebAssembly za čtvrtý oficiální jazyk pro web.

    6.12.2019 20:44 | Ladislav Hagara | IT novinky


    Tiskni Sdílej: Linkuj Jaggni to Vybrali.sme.sk Google Del.icio.us Facebook

    Komentáře

    Vložit další komentář

    6.12.2019 21:15 mln
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    Je potrebne konecne pretlacit C jazyk na web
    7.12.2019 20:09 Tern
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    Tak urcite, jeste vetsi obskuritu treba Perl nechces ? C se nehodi. Jen namatkou par problemu: pointry a trable s tim souvisejici, neni asynchronni, nutnost alokovat pamet, *.h, nutnost linkovani atd.
    8.12.2019 09:16 mln
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    Mna len štve že v C jazyku je možné napísať všetko možné od malých programov pre 8 bity, desktopové aplikácie až po operačný systém veľkosti Linuxu. A z nejakého stupídneho dôvodu v C jazyku nie je možné vytvárať weby. Proste jeden relatívne jednoduchý a výkonný jazyk na všetko.

    Pre C++ existuje nejaký Wt framework, ale C++ je overkill sam o sebe.

    8.12.2019 09:41 dustin | skóre: 63 | blog: dustin
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    Neber to osobně, ale zeptám se - umíš to, co jsi u C uvedl? Protože C je super, ale dělat v něm bezpečně a spolehlivě vyžaduje od vývojáře sakra hodně znalostí a úsilí.
    Josef Kufner avatar 8.12.2019 10:54 Josef Kufner | skóre: 70
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    Na vyrobení webu v C ti stačí printf() a inetd, případně implementovat CGI. Není to nijak složité. Otázka je, proč by to kdokoliv při smyslech dělal. Jediný případ, kdy to dává smysl, je nějaký IoT sensor na slabém jednočipu.
    Hello world ! Segmentation fault (core dumped)
    8.12.2019 21:44 Cabrón
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    C web frameworků je celá řada. Odpovědí na Vaší otázku je samozřejmě výkon. Máloco se může chlubit v megarequestech za sekundu :-)
    8.12.2019 21:49 dustin | skóre: 63 | blog: dustin
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    Webassembly je client-side, běží v prohlížeči.
    9.12.2019 10:24 jdsulin2
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    Na strane serveru je C (C++) aplikaci spousta, hlavne ty, ktere musi bezet rychle - tj. nativni. Presun do klienta neni uplne idealni napad, ale nejde ani tak o Ccko, jako spise o standardizovany bytekod, ktery je blize klientovi a pobezi rychle.
    7.12.2019 11:39 johnyK | skóre: 2 | blog: uxblog
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    čtvrtý oficiální jazyk pro web
    cetl jsem nekolik clanku k te problematice a nejsem si ted jist, jestli je WebAssembly dalsi jazyk? Mohl by to nekdo potvrdit nebo vyjasnit.

    Ja jsem mel za to, ze pomoci toho WebAssembly mohu pouzit radu ruznych jazyku?
    7.12.2019 12:14 ...
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    Je assembler jazyk?
    7.12.2019 13:39 Filip Jirsák | skóre: 67 | blog: Fa & Bi
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    Prohlížeče znají jenom WebAssembly, neznají ty jazyky, ze kterých se do WebAssembly kompiluje. Je to podobné, jak o s TypeScriptem – můžete v něm psát pro web, ale nakonec se přeloží do JavaScriptu a jazyk, se kterým pracuje prohlížeč, je už jen JavaScript.
    8.12.2019 11:32 johnyK | skóre: 2 | blog: uxblog
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    ja si myslim, ze nikdo ale nepise programy ve WebAssemly specifikaci - zrovna tak, jako nikdo nepise bytecode, ktery pak JVM provadi. Ten priklad s TypeScriptem proto uplne nechapu. Tam se vyrobi skutecne JavaScript, zatimco u WebAssembly se vyrobi jakysi bytecode, ktery pak provadi nejaky virt. stroj v browseru.

    Ja si to predstavuji tak, ze kdyby byl WebAssembly jazyk, tak si nekdo sedne, zapne nejaky editor a vytvori program, ktery se pak v browseru provede. A ta moje otazka zni, existuji lide, kteri neco takoveho delaji. Jestli ano, tak pak bych byl take toho nazoru, ze WebAssebly je nejaky dalsi jazyk pro web. Jenze o nikom takovem nevim.
    Josef Kufner avatar 8.12.2019 12:42 Josef Kufner | skóre: 70
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    Proč lidé? Že to je jazyk ještě neznamená, že musí být používán lidmi. Ani JavaScript v případě použití TypeScriptu už není jazyk určený lidem.
    Hello world ! Segmentation fault (core dumped)
    9.12.2019 07:55 Filip Jirsák | skóre: 67 | blog: Fa & Bi
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    Vy se na to pořád díváte z pohledu lidí, ale ta zprávička je napsaná z pohledu prohlížeče. Prostě doteď webový prohlížeč podporující standardy musel podporovat tři jazyky – HTML (a v něm schované SVG), CSS a JavaScript. Nově k nim přibyl čtvrtý – WebAssembly.
    9.12.2019 08:36 johnyK | skóre: 2 | blog: uxblog
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    OK, diky za vysvetleni
    Josef Kufner avatar 9.12.2019 11:17 Josef Kufner | skóre: 70
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    Btw, ono to nebude až tak úplně čtvrtý jazyk. Spíš to nahradí JavaScript a pro ten pak bude kompilátor do WebAssembly. Tedy z technické stránky věci bude potřeba podpora API jak je definované v HTML 5, ale současná "nativní" podpora JavaScriptu bude nahrazena (vestavěným) kompilátorem. Hezké bude, že takový kompilátor by mělo být relativně snadné udělat nezávislý na prohlížeči a snad i sdílený mezi více prohlížeči.
    Hello world ! Segmentation fault (core dumped)
    9.12.2019 20:33 Filip Jirsák | skóre: 67 | blog: Fa & Bi
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    Předpokládám, že ještě hodně dlouho bude platit, že webový prohlížeč splňující standardy musí podporovat JavaScript. Jak to ten který prohlížeč zařídí, to už je implementační záležitost. Druhá věc je, kdy se reálně prohlížeči vyplatí něco takového dělat – současné JavaScriptové stroje jsou dost vymakané, nebude snadné vyrovnat se jim překladem do WebAssembly. Zvlášť když tím nezískáte nic nového – prohlížeče už dnes překládají JavaScript do bajtkódu, který je ale vytvořen na míru JavaSCriptu. Do třetice WebAssembly je dnes hodně nízkoúrovňové, na standardizaci vyšších vrstev se teprve čeká.
    Josef Kufner avatar 10.12.2019 00:50 Josef Kufner | skóre: 70
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    Docela pochybuju, že by WebAssembly bylo udělané jinak než na míru JavaScriptu.
    Hello world ! Segmentation fault (core dumped)
    8.12.2019 11:24 Michal
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    To je dobre, bude se v tom lepe exploitovat ruzne zranitelnosti
    8.12.2019 18:27 mysli
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    V sandboxovane virtualni masine ? Good luck :)
    9.12.2019 16:37 j
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    A javascript snad nebezi v sandboxu? Oh shit ... jak je pak mozny, ze se js da cist cache cpu?

    Tohle bude radove horsi, protoze js je aspon citelnej, takze se do nej da tezko neco (dlouhodobe) schovat.
    Conscript89 avatar 9.12.2019 18:35 Conscript89 | Brno
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    Ano, citelny asi tak, jako treba vsechny ty prostorove optimalizovane min.js, ze ano?
    I can only show you the door. You're the one that has to walk through it.
    9.12.2019 19:11 Matlák
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    No min.js jde celkem snadno deobfuskovat, a i když výsledek není nic moc tak to půjde číst a hlavně krokovat. Zajímalo by mě jestli existuje nějaký podobný krokovací tool (a když existuje tak pro které jazyky) vestavěný do browseru ve kterém to nakonec běží. Dokud nebude tohle, nebude moc rychle ani rozšířenost. To už tu bylo mockrát, nějaká hračka která fungovala mezi verzemi 10-15 a pak nic. Javascript just works.
    9.12.2019 21:37 j
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    Predevsim to ma fungovat uplne stejne (a uplne stejne "bezpecne") jako java, flash, silverlight ...

    A samo presne jak pises, kdyz neco napises, bude ti to funguvat pouze v konkretnich verzich browseru - uplne stejne jako cokoli v jave a spol.

    Mimochodem, idea spociva predevsim v tom, ze ten bytekod se na miste prekompiluje pro konkretni system/platformu a pak pobezi nativne => na widlich ti z toho defakto vyrobej exe. Co sem to zaslech, ze spoustet exe z netu muze leda magor?
    10.12.2019 00:33 Matlák
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    Pokud JIT půjde vypnout a půjde do dekompilovat jako java, tak... to nebude o moc lepší než ty java applety. Opravdu by mě zajímal ten toolset okolo toho, když se rozhodnu psát si client-side logiku v brainfucku jestli mi to dovolí to krokovat po zdrojáku například (extrém).

    A s těmi zranitelnostmi? Zas tak černě bych to neviděl, ale jednoznačně souhlasím s tím že pokud nebude bytecode jediný (a JS se do něj nebude vždy překládat) tak to jen zvětšuje attack surface.
    Josef Kufner avatar 10.12.2019 00:59 Josef Kufner | skóre: 70
    Rozbalit Rozbalit vše Re: S vydáním WebAssembly 1.0 se WebAssembly stává čtvrtým oficiálním jazykem pro web
    Krokování po zdrojáku je už dnes vyřešené map soubory, které mapují minifikovaný JS na původní zdrojáky. To by snad mělo jít upravit i pro WebAssembly.
    Hello world ! Segmentation fault (core dumped)

    Založit nové vláknoNahoru


    ISSN 1214-1267   www.czech-server.cz
    © 1999-2015 Nitemedia s. r. o. Všechna práva vyhrazena.